Abstract

In the paper, infinite-dimensional dynamical systems described by nonlinear abstract differential equations are considered. Using a generalized open-mapping theorem sufficient conditions for constrained exact local controllability are formulated and proved. It is generally assumed that the values of controls are in a convex and closed cone with the vertex at zero. As an illustrative example. the constrained exact local controllability problem for nonlinear delayed dynamical system is solved in detail. Some remarks and comments on the existing results for controllability of nonlinear dynamical systems are also presented.
